DEHRADUN: In one of the major steps aimed at providing health facilities to people residing in the far-flung hills and treacherous landscape of mountains, the Telemedicine Society of India (TSI) inaugurated its Uttarakhand chapter on Monday.

The president of TSI and executive director (ED) of AIIMS Rishikesh, professor Dr Meenu Singh and Dr Murthy Remilla, secretary, TSI, jointly launched the chapter. Addressing the audience, the speakers described the telemedicine facility as a “special benefit” for hilly states like Uttarakhand and Himachal Pradesh with odd geographical conditions.

Dr Meenu Singh said that “other medical and nursing colleges in the country will also be connected with this technology-based medical facility soon”. She added that plans are being made at various levels to widely spread this technology-based facility for health care and better education.
